Back in the store at long last! Perfect for travel, smart enough for work, and the collar & long sleeves give me the sun protection I need for outdoors. Not been able to find any comparable product on the market. Doesn't seem to age either, unlike my Gamma pants (pocket seams!) or my Brize pack. Even the time I cycled under a trailing rose (Melange Lucent Heather Medium) only resulted in a very small rip, which hasn't grown at all since then. Only clear change now (March 2025) is bird logo on upper left arm. Fabric might just be slightly thinner than previously, and some packaging creases still visible after first wash. Canvas II colour seems identical to the Canvas one I bought in June 2022. Chest pocket: My very first shirt had a flap, but I far prefer the zipper. Form has to follow function, and especially when travelling I can't afford the distraction of checking that what I put in the pocket stays there. And for city use I think the zipper looks better, especially when pocket not in use.

I have quite a few of the old version and a couple of the new version (zipper). New one is worse in several ways: - chest too tight if you're athletic which is what I thought Arc'teryx was supposed to be catering to - plastic snaps are less durable than old metal snaps I've broken one taking the shirt off! - Placket is narrower and material is thinner, so the snaps show in an unflattering way - obvious cost cutting old ones had some subtle contrast piping on the inside collar, better stitching on the seams, and slightly thicker material that looked better. Glad my old ones are still in good shape, and I wouldn't be surprised if the old ones last longer than the new ones.

I feel if the old shirt fit you, this one will not. The previous was my ideal hiking shirt and now it is a boxy fit. Wider on the waist, tighter on the chest and the sleeves are shorter. In addition the zip is not as good as the previous pocket in my eyes.
